Frösö Church

Frösö Church, one of Jämtland's major tourist attractions, holds a rich history dating back to the 12th century. Archaeological findings suggest the church was built on a former pagan sacrificial site. Despite a destructive fire in 1898, the church's interiors were salvaged, and it remains a testament to the region's heritage. Renowned for its association with composer Wilhelm Peterson-Berger's compositions, the church's picturesque surroundings contribute to its popularity as one of Sweden's preferred wedding venues.
